Total Time: 35 minsCategory: Low Carb Main MealsCalories: 401 per serving1. Preheat the oven to 400F.
2. Prepare the chicken by cutting two chicken breasts in half horizontally, making four thinner pieces. Beat an egg in one bowl, and place the pork rind crumbs in another.
3. Dip each piece of chicken into the egg, then completely coat in the pork panko. Place on a baking sheet lined with a silicone mat or foil.
4.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until the chicken has reached an internal temperature of 165F.

Total Time: 1 hrCategory: MainCalories: 461 per serving1. Spray a large saucepan with some Coconut oil spray.
2. Add the onion, garlic and ginger and cook for approx 3 mins, until onion is softened. Add the carrots, apple and courgette and lightly fry for a further 4-5 mins.
3. Mix in all the spices to evenly coat.
4. Add the stock, honey, soy sauce and bay leaf and bring to the boil. Reduce heat and simmer (lid off) for approx 30 mins, until all vegetables are softened.

What is the best way to cook japanese curry?

Pour in the stock and soy sauce, then leave to simmer for 20 minutes over low heat. Blitz the sauce either with an immersion blender, or in a proper blender until smooth, and season to taste. This is a key point for Japanese curries, they are generally always served blended smooth. While the curry is cooking, s tart with the chicken.
